Output 5d81b64c9b90ab811973766fbf75d85aeef0ca7ca7c850fd11edeeac313115be:84
- value
- 39566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c4093bf23b0165985f35119fbe1e83aa50154d7 OP_EQUAL
- address
- 38eCe2AX2pU1HF6Q4de71Z3wznCW6dnYnE
- transaction
- 5d81b64c9b90ab811973766fbf75d85aeef0ca7ca7c850fd11edeeac313115be
- spent
- true